Canadian Company To Search For Gas In Armenia

A Canadian company will search for gas in Armenia. As REGNUM News
Agency reports, the Transeuro Energy Canadian Company schedules to
start researches and geological exploration of gas after August 22
in suburbs of Kogbavan village of Armavir region. It is envisaged to
spend about $10 mln for preliminary exploration and well-drilling. It
is scheduled that the first-stage works will last 3-4 months. ‘If
industrial reserves of gas are found, the company will much increase
the volume of investments’, the source notes and adds that according
to the geological data, there are gas reserves in Armavir region,
however, exploration works should be carried out to clarify the
volumes and economic substantiation of gas recovery.
